This book presents the method of crop production statistics at smaller geographical levels like Block or gram panchayat level to make area-specific plans for agricultural development programmes. We proposed a new methodology for estimating crop production at block (micro) level by using multiple regression models at district (macro) level. This book explores small area estimation approach as an alternative for estimation of crop production at block level. This approach uses available district level data from crop cutting experiments and auxiliary information from various administrative sources to obtained reliable estimate of crop production at block level. An empirical study was also carried out to judge the merits of the suggested estimators. The empirical results show that the block level estimates of crop production obtained by use of small area estimation techniques are reasonably good. This approach can be adapted widely to other data sets from different districts and for several crops for generating the production estimate at block level.
